Oakley, Inc. is a sport and lifestyle brand, driven to ignite the imagination through the fusion of art and science. Building on its legacy of innovative, market-leading optical technology, the company manufactures and distributes high performance sunglasses, prescription lenses and frames, goggles, apparel, footwear, and accessories.

The essence of the brand is communicated through hundreds of professional and amateur athletes who depend on Oakley products to provide them with the very best while they redefine what is physically possible.

Oakley is part of Luxottica, a global leader in the design, manufacture and distribution of fashion, luxury and sports eyewear. Our wholesale network covers more than 150 countries and our retail presence consists of over 9,100 retail stores across the globe.

In North America, our wholesale business is the home to other global brands like Ray-Ban and many of the top fashion house brands. Our leading retail brands include; LensCrafters, Sunglass Hut, Pearle Vision, and Target Optical. We are also home to EyeMed, the fastest growing vision care company in the United States.

GENERAL FUNCTION

The Senior Robotics Engineer helps shape the future of automated eyewear assembly! The Senior Robotics Engineer will be responsible for the design, programming and deployment of automation and robotics systems used in manufacturing.

MAJOR D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Actively participates in design review, machine wiring, programming, sourcing and deployment on the manufacturing floor

  • Responsible for the project management of internal/external resources with Gantt charts to deliver projects on time within scope

  • Develop custom Robotics application code

  • Develop custom PLC/HMI/Robotics (programming & creation of technical documents such as IO map, user requirements, functional specifications, detailed design specifications)

  • Creates automation and machine design requirements including 3D drawing design, wiring, programming, safety features, and sourcing

  • Details control schemes with wiring and system drawings for automation projects

  • Troubleshoots and diagnoses design errors, omissions, and other deficiencies and proactively recommends revisions and/or improvement

  • Engages in project planning to identify automation opportunities

  • Prepares cost estimates and written technical proposals

  • Generates network communication protocols for various control equipment

  • Develops mechanical/electronic controls integrating assembly stations, multi-axis handling devices and conveyance devices

  • Generates appropriate documentation during each phase of the project: project scope, BOM, Gantt charts, work instructions

  • Improves standards for assembly by working with process, tooling, design and quality engineers to promote defect-free processes.

  • Interacts cross functionally from concept through test runs through the released manufacturing process

BASIC QUALIFICATIONS

  • BS in Mechatronics Engineering or equivalent Engineering Degree

  • 5+ years extensive experience in robotics programing and applications

  • Advanced robotic programming skills on one of the following: ABB,Denso, Fanuc

  • Advanced machine vision programming and multi-Axis robotics system programming/integration

  • Proficient in PLC programming (Ladder Logic and Structured Text)

  • Experience in start-up and scaling of high-volume production, with an emphasis on ergonomic design, yield improvement, labor and cost reduction

  • Development and introduction of new automations in manufacturing plants

  • Electromechanical systems and assembly process automation experience

  • Excellent conceptual, analytical, and problem-solving abilities

  • Understanding of sensors, robotics, complex mechanical designs and various controls for automated systems

  • Good project management skills with ability to create technical documentation and track project status and KPIs

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S

  • CREO proficiency

  • Proficient in HMI development (c# language)

  • Proficient in 3D CAD modeling

  • Omron PLC structured text programming

  • Consumer Eyewear Industry

  • Microsoft Project proficiency

  • Lean or SPC Training
